BTS Returns to Seoul for Massive Concert Following Military Discharge
South Korean boy band members have returned from military service and are set to perform in a massive concert at the Olympic Stadium. The group, widely recognized as K-pop's global giant, will host what is described by media outlets across Europe today (March 21) as "the pop spectacle of the year." While specific ticket details were not provided here, reports confirm that Seoul has been blocked or heavily managed for this event to accommodate fans returning from their military duty.
